Introduction:
From the source in the early 19th century to its quickly evolving form inside twenty-first century, poker has actually undeniably become an international sensation. Because of the introduction of technology, the standard card online game has transitioned into the digital world, fascinating an incredible number of people through on-line poker systems. This report explores the interesting world of on-line poker, its benefits, drawbacks, additionally the reasons for its growing appeal.

System:

1. Accessibility and Convenience:
One of the primary known reasons for the widespread selling point of internet poker is its accessibility. As opposed to brick-and-mortar casinos, internet poker platforms provide people the freedom to relax and Play Poker Online at any time, anywhere. With a reliable net connection, poker lovers will enjoy their favorite game from the absolute comfort of their particular homes, getting rid of the need for vacation. Furthermore, on-line poker web sites offer an array of options, including different variations of poker, tournaments, and differing risk levels, catering to people of all of the skill levels.

2. International Athlete Base:
Online poker transcends geographical boundaries, enabling players from all corners associated with the globe to vie against each other. This interconnectedness fosters a diverse and difficult environment, permitting players to try their particular abilities against opponents with different techniques and playing designs. Moreover, online poker platforms frequently feature vibrant communities in which people can discuss strategies, share experiences, and engage in friendly competition.

3. Lower Prices and Smaller Stakes:
Compared to standard gambling enterprises, playing poker on the web can dramatically keep costs down. On line systems have lower overhead expenditures, permitting them to offer reduced stakes and reduced entry fees for tournaments. This makes on-line poker accessible to a wider audience, including beginners and everyday players, which could find the high stakes of real time gambling enterprises daunting. The capability to play with smaller stakes also provides a sense of financial security, permitting players to handle their money more effectively.

4. Improved Game Access and Variety:
Online poker systems provide an enormous selection of game choices and variations. Be it texas hold em,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, players will get their particular favored game quickly and immediately. Moreover, online platforms frequently introduce brand new poker variations, spicing within the gameplay and maintaining the experience fresh for people. The availability of numerous tables and tournaments means that people constantly find suitable choices while not having to await a seat at a table.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While on-line poker brings many advantages, it is really not without its difficulties. One of the major downsides could be the possibility fraudulent tasks, including collusion and chip dumping, in which people cheat to achieve an unfair benefit. But reputable on-line poker platforms employ robust security measures and arbitrary number generators to thwart these types of behavior. In addition, some people might find the absence of physical cues and communications which can be element of real time poker games a disadvantage, as possible harder to learn opponents and employ mental techniques online.
